Ziebach County's estimated 2025 population is 2,178 with a growth rate of -3.2% in the past year according to the most recent United States census data. Ziebach County is the 57th largest county in South Dakota. The 2010 population was 2,826 and has seen a growth of -22.93% since that time.

The racial composition of Ziebach County includes 70.58% Native American, 27.26% White, and smaller percentages for Two or more races, Native Hawaiian or Pacific Islander, other race and multiracial populations.
Race | Population | Percentage (of total) |
---|---|---|
Native American | 1,701 | 70.58% |
White | 657 | 27.26% |
Two or more races | 41 | 1.7% |
Native Hawaiian or Pacific Islander | 8 | 0.33% |
Other race | 3 | 0.12% |

Ziebach County's average per capita income is $37,629. Household income levels show a median of $47,333. The poverty rate stands at 38.22%.
Name | Median | Mean |
---|---|---|
Married Families | $102,750 | - |
Households | $47,333 | $76,468 |
Families | $46,719 | $82,036 |
Non Families | $41,607 | $46,856 |
